T550 8" High Tom on Alesis DM10
Setup — T550 8" High Tom on Alesis DM10
WorksYes — the T550 8" High Tom works as a full tom on the Alesis DM10: head + rim.
Head
Rim
Wiring: 1× TRS per tom → TOM 1, TOM 2, TOM 3, or TOM 4 input on the rear panel (individual 1/4" TRS jacks)
The DM10 has 12 individual 1/4" TRS jacks on the rear panel — no cable snake. Tom inputs support dual-zone (head + rim) triggering via the center piezo and the rim piezo.
Cable routing
- Connect a 1/4" TRS cable from each tom pad to the TOM 1, TOM 2, TOM 3, or TOM 4 input on the rear panel.
Module settings
- Press EXT TRIG to enter the Ext. Trig Menu, then press NOTE CHASE and strike the tom to select its input.
- On the INP page, set Sensitvty (00-99) so your hardest tom hit drives the level meter close to maximum without clipping.
- Set the InputType to PIEZO — p.24 reserves SWITCH for "a drum pad with a rim switch", and a Lemon snare/tom rim is a second piezo, not a switch.
- Press TRIG (F2) and set Threshold (00-99) on that page — at lower settings very light strikes produce a sound, at higher settings the pad must be struck harder.
- Press STORE, then YES (F1), to keep the settings — Ext. Trig changes return to their defaults when you power the module off.
Tips
- Head triggers from the center piezo, rim from a second piezo on the ring.
- Both zones respond independently on the TRS connection (tip = head, ring = rim).
